Service account svc-fxround belongs to the Coinlace conversion service and exists solely to post rounding-adjustment entries when currency conversions don't settle cleanly. Scope is limited to the adjustments ledger — it can't touch balances directly. For your review, the account authenticates to the internal ledger API with a static credential, reproduced below.

gateway credential: zpat3_obn

**Ticket #providence-452 — Drift found while moving Kestrelwing to the hermetic build**

So, migrating Kestrelwing's pipeline into the Ironbox hermetic builder surfaced some fun: the old CI boxes had locally-patched toolchain flags that never made it into source control, meaning our "reproducible" builds weren't. From a security angle, you'll want to confirm nothing sketchy snuck in via those mutable hosts. To make the audit easier, here's the config the legacy builder was actually using.

deployment values, yawip-bageg:
HOLIX_HOST=holix.lumicsys.internal
HOLIX_PORT=11211

## Provenance: Fareline Pricing Experiment

All binaries for the Fareline ticket-pricing experiment are built on the hermetic Corvid runners, with dependencies pinned in the lockfile and no network access during compilation. Each artifact carries a signed attestation linking the source revision, builder image, and experiment flag set. Release managers must verify the attestation matches the canary cohort before promotion; mismatches block rollout automatically. The attested build token for the current candidate is shown below.

build token for tajeg-bajep: htk14_409ba9df6b8acb

Step 5: Swap deep-link routing to Fernwhistle. Release manager actions only. Freeze the legacy Pathmark router, export its route table, and import it into Fernwhistle before the app-store build goes out; links resolved mid-cutover will otherwise dead-end. Verify the universal-link manifest is re-signed and the staging resolver answers all twelve canonical patterns. Do not roll forward until QA confirms the fallback screen renders on unmatched routes. Once verified, apply the production settings shown below.

service settings:
druwyn:
  log_level: debug
  metrics_host: metrics.druwyn.tolvaqlabs.internal
  pool_size: 32